Nissan’s EV onslaught continues with Townpod
Thu, 30 Sep 2010Nissan’s Townpod will be the company’s third electric vehicle (a battery-powered version of the NV200 commercial vehicle will slot in after the Leaf) and is slated for a late 2012 arrival in the UK. Looking remarkably like a character from Pixar’s Cars film, the Townpod takes the lithium-ion battery-powered drivetrain of the Leaf and cloaks it in urban friendly sheetmetal. The long wheelbase and zero overhangs results in a huge cabin, accessed by some trick doors – rear-hinged rear doors and a vertically split rear door.

Range Rover Evoque production starts
Mon, 04 Jul 2011The First Production Range Rover Evoque rolls out at Halewood You could be forgiven for thinking that the Range Rover Evoque was already in production. But you’d be wrong. The apparent plethora of Evoques which have turned up at every car event of 2011 – and a fair few non-car events too – are all pre-production models, built by Land Rover to promote their forthcoming baby Range Rover.
